Blair William & Co. IL purchased a new position in shares of MGP Ingredients, Inc. (NASDAQ:MGPI - Free Report) during the 1st quarter, according to the company in its most recent filing with the Securities and Exchange Commission. The firm purchased 11,315 shares of the company's stock, valued at approximately $332,000. Blair William & Co. IL owned approximately 0.05% of MGP Ingredients at the end of the most recent quarter.
Several other large investors have also made changes to their positions in MGPI. JPMorgan Chase & Co. lifted its stake in MGP Ingredients by 101.7% in the 4th quarter. JPMorgan Chase & Co. now owns 130,546 shares of the company's stock valued at $5,140,000 after purchasing an additional 65,823 shares during the last quarter. Alliancebernstein L.P. lifted its stake in MGP Ingredients by 114.0% in the 4th quarter. Alliancebernstein L.P. now owns 46,542 shares of the company's stock valued at $1,832,000 after purchasing an additional 24,791 shares during the last quarter. Federated Hermes Inc. bought a new position in MGP Ingredients in the 4th quarter valued at approximately $1,527,000. Invesco Ltd. lifted its stake in MGP Ingredients by 60.4% in the 4th quarter. Invesco Ltd. now owns 85,634 shares of the company's stock valued at $3,371,000 after purchasing an additional 32,252 shares during the last quarter. Finally, Mariner LLC lifted its stake in MGP Ingredients by 24.3% in the 4th quarter. Mariner LLC now owns 67,374 shares of the company's stock valued at $2,653,000 after purchasing an additional 13,189 shares during the last quarter. Institutional investors and hedge funds own 77.11% of the company's stock.

MGP Ingredients (NASDAQ:MGPI - Get Free Report) last released its quarterly earnings results on Thursday, July 31st. The company reported $0.97 earnings per share (EPS) for the quarter, beating the consensus estimate of $0.64 by $0.33. The firm had revenue of $145.49 million during the quarter, compared to the consensus estimate of $138.70 million. MGP Ingredients had a negative net margin of 1.08% and a positive return on equity of 10.66%. The company's revenue for the quarter was down 23.7% on a year-over-year basis. During the same quarter last year, the firm earned $1.71 earnings per share. On average, sell-side analysts anticipate that MGP Ingredients, Inc. will post 5.56 EPS for the current year.

MGP Ingredients Profile
(
Free Report)
MGP Ingredients, Inc, together with its subsidiaries, engages in the production and supply of distilled spirits, branded spirits, and food ingredients in the United States and internationally. The company operates through three segments: Distillery Solutions; Branded Spirits; and Ingredient Solutions.
